Baillie Gifford & Co. lessened its stake in shares of NVIDIA Corporation (NASDAQ:NVDA - Free Report) by 11.3% in the 1st quarter, according to its most recent disclosure with the SEC. The firm owned 46,893,508 shares of the computer hardware maker's stock after selling 5,999,328 shares during the period. NVIDIA accounts for about 4.4% of Baillie Gifford & Co.'s investment portfolio, making the stock its 6th biggest holding. Baillie Gifford & Co. owned approximately 0.19% of NVIDIA worth $5,082,318,000 as of its most recent filing with the SEC.

NVIDIA Stock Up 1.7%
Shares of NASDAQ NVDA opened at $177.99 on Friday. The company has a current ratio of 3.39, a quick ratio of 2.96 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.10. NVIDIA Corporation has a 12-month low of $86.62 and a 12-month high of $184.48. The firm's 50-day moving average price is $167.35 and its 200-day moving average price is $137.40. The stock has a market capitalization of $4.34 trillion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 57.42, a P/E/G ratio of 1.56 and a beta of 2.14.
NVIDIA (NASDAQ:NVDA -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, May 28th. The computer hardware maker reported $0.81 earnings per share for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$0.87 by ($0.06). NVIDIA had a return on equity of 105.09% and a net margin of 51.69%.The company had revenue of $44.06 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$43.09 billion. During the same period in the previous year, the firm earned $0.61 earnings per share. The company's revenue was up 69.2% compared to the same quarter last year. NVIDIA has set its Q2 2026 guidance at EPS. On average, equities research analysts anticipate that NVIDIA Corporation will post 2.77 EPS for the current fiscal year.

NVIDIA Company Profile

NVIDIA Corporation provides graphics and compute and networking solutions in the United States, Taiwan, China, Hong Kong, and internationally. The Graphics segment offers GeForce GPUs for gaming and PCs, the GeForce NOW game streaming service and related infrastructure, and solutions for gaming platforms; Quadro/NVIDIA RTX GPUs for enterprise workstation graphics; virtual GPU or vGPU software for cloud-based visual and virtual computing; automotive platforms for infotainment systems; and Omniverse software for building and operating metaverse and 3D internet applications.
